National Academy of Sciences Needle Exchange Study Announced

AIDS/NEEDLE EXCHANGE

January 1995

The National Academy of Sciences (NAS) will be conducting a study for the National Institute on Drug Abuse (NIDA) to examine the effectiveness of needle exchange programs (John Bowersox, "Needle-Exchange Programs Show Promise for AIDS Prevention, NIDA Notes, Sept./Oct. 1994, p. 8). The study, which was ordered by Congress, will look at the rates of drug use before and after the introduction of the programs, changes in the behaviors of injection drug users as a result of the programs, and the transmission of HIV among users and their sex partners. The study will be completed sometime this year.
